Offering load stability to 0.1% for up to 1,000 hours, the RoHS-compliant SHR 4-8065, SHR 4-80110, SHR 4-80216, SHR 4-80320, and SHR 4-80370 provide highly accurate and reliable current sensing in industrial power supplies, digital multimeters, current control systems, medical equipment, solar and wind inverters, and AC/DC converters, as well as systems such as battery chargers and test equipment for electric cars.
The resistors released today offer a wide range of power ratings — from 24W in free air to 2500W when mounted on a heatsink — with low resistance values from 0.005 Ω to 300Ω and tight tolerances to ±0.1%.
The devices feature maximum currents to 60A (with higher values and currents available upon request), very low inductance of <50nh, thermal EMF of <1 µV/°C, and a temperature range of -40°C to +130°C.
